    Item 8.01 Other Events.

    Maritime Transaction

    As previously disclosed, on November 13, 2024, Spire Global, Inc., a Delaware corporation (the “Company”), entered into a Share Purchase Agreement (the “Purchase Agreement”) with Kpler Holding SA, a Belgian corporation (“Buyer”), pursuant to which the Company agreed to sell its maritime business to Buyer and enter into certain ancillary agreements (the “Transactions”). The maritime business to be sold pursuant to the Transactions does not include any part of the Company’s satellite network or operations. The purchase price to be paid by Buyer to the Company at the closing of the Transactions is a cash payment based upon an enterprise value of $233.5 million, subject to customary adjustments. The offer also includes a twelve-month transition service and data provision agreement for $7.5 million. The Purchase Agreement provides that the closing of the Transactions is subject to the satisfaction or waiver of certain closing conditions set forth in the Purchase Agreement. The Company disclosed in November 2024 that it anticipated closing the Transactions during the first quarter of 2025.

    The Company believes all conditions to closing contained in the Purchase Agreement have been satisfied or could be satisfied. Notwithstanding the Company’s notice to Buyer to that effect, Buyer has failed to consummate the closing. Buyer has cited various reasons for declining to close, which the Company has rejected. There is currently no governmental order in effect prohibiting closing and, in the Purchase Agreement, Buyer agreed to “use best efforts, and to take any and all actions necessary, to eliminate each and every impediment that is asserted” by relevant government entities so as to enable the parties to consummate the Transactions promptly. The Company believes that Buyer’s failure to close is not consistent with the terms of the Purchase Agreement, which do not give Buyer the option to delay closing once all closing conditions have been met.

    As a result of the foregoing, on February 10, 2025, the Company filed a complaint in the Delaware Court of Chancery against Buyer seeking a grant of specific performance ordering Buyer to satisfy its obligations under the Purchase Agreement and consummate the closing in accordance with the terms of the Purchase Agreement. In the complaint, the Company also requests a declaratory judgment declaring that Buyer has breached its obligations under the Purchase Agreement and is not excused from performing its obligations under the Purchase Agreement, including proceeding with the closing.

    There is no assurance as to what action the Delaware Court of Chancery will take with respect to the proceeding initiated by the Company and there is no assurance as to whether or not the Transactions will be consummated on the terms contemplated or at all. Whether or not the Transactions are consummated as required, the Company reserves all of its rights under the Purchase Agreement and in law and equity, including the right to seek damages and other remedies from Buyer. The amount of any damages which may be sought or obtained from Buyer cannot be determined at this time.

    The terms and conditions of the Purchase Agreement are subject to, and qualified in its entirety by, the full text of the Purchase Agreement, which was attached as Exhibit 2.1 to the Company’s Current Report on Form 8-K dated November 13, 2024 and is incorporated by reference herein.

    Restatement

    As previously disclosed, the Company has not filed its Quarterly Reports on Form 10-Q for the periods ended June 30, 2024 and September 30, 2024 with the Securities and Exchange Commission (the “SEC”) and is currently in the process of restating (i) its audited consolidated financial statements as of and for the fiscal years ended December 31, 2023 and December 31, 2022, as well as unaudited restated condensed consolidated financial information as of the quarter ends and for the interim periods in the fiscal years ended December 31, 2023 and 2022 and (ii) the quarters ended March 31, 2024 and 2023. See the Company’s Current Report on Form 8-K filed with the SEC on November 5, 2024 and the Company’s Form 12b-25 filed with the SEC on November 5, 2024.

    As a result of the Company’s failure to file its Quarterly Report on Form 10-Q for the quarter ended June 30, 2024 by the required filing date, on August 21, 2024, the Company received written notice from the New York Stock Exchange (the “NYSE”) that the Company is not in compliance with the NYSE’s continued listing standards due to


    the failure to timely file its Quarterly Report on Form 10-Q for the quarter ended June 30, 2024 with the SEC prior to August 19, 2024. Under the NYSE’s rules, the Company can regain compliance with the NYSE listing standard by filing the Form 10-Q for the quarter ended June 30, 2024 with the SEC before February 19, 2025.

    The Company is currently in the process of restating its financial statements for the appropriate periods as described above with the support of external accounting experts. The Company does not expect to meet the February 19, 2025 deadline imposed by the NYSE, but currently expects to finalize the restatements by the end of February 2025 or in early March 2025. The Company continues to discuss the timing of its filings with its outside accounting firm and the NYSE, including the possibility of receiving an extension of the NYSE deadline until March 31, 2025. There can be no assurance that the Company will be able to file its Quarterly Report on Form 10-Q for the period ended June 30, 2024 by the NYSE deadline or that the NYSE will be willing to provide the requested extension of its deadline.

    Outstanding Indebtedness and Liquidity

    As previously disclosed, the Company intends to use the proceeds from the closing of the Transactions to repay all amounts owed under the financing agreement (the “Financing Agreement”) with Blue Torch Finance LLC (“Blue Torch”), as administrative agent and collateral agent, and certain lenders. However, as described above, there is currently no assurance that the Transactions will close or when the Transactions may close.

    On November 11, 2024, before entering into the Purchase Agreement with Buyer, and as previously disclosed, the Company and Blue Torch entered into a forbearance agreement (the “Forbearance Agreement”), pursuant to which each of the lenders party to the Financing Agreement agreed not to exercise rights and remedies with respect to certain events of default. These events of default related to the Company’s failure to meet its leverage ratio and minimum liquidity financial covenants and SEC periodic filing requirement non-financial covenant under the Financing Agreement. The forbearance period expired on December 24, 2024; since that time the Company and Blue Torch have been in active dialog regarding the timing of closing of the Transactions. As a result, Blue Torch currently has the right to accelerate and declare all or any portion of the loans outstanding under the Financing Agreement to be due and payable. Based on the Company’s current cash and cash equivalents and investment in marketable securities balances and expected future financial results, if the Transactions do not close, the Company will not have sufficient cash to repay the balance of the loans outstanding under the Financing Agreement in the event Blue Torch declares all or any portion of the loans to be due and payable. The Financing Agreement matures on June 13, 2026, unless Blue Torch utilizes its right to accelerate the indebtedness due thereunder.

    The Company continues to discuss with Blue Torch the status of the Transactions and the potential refinancing of the outstanding indebtedness and/or compliance with the terms of the Financing Agreement. For the avoidance of doubt, there is no assurance that the lenders will agree to any further forbearance and/or waivers and/or amendments to the Financing Agreement on terms acceptable to the Company or at all.

    As of December 31, 2024, the Company had $19.2 million of cash and cash equivalents. Of the $19.2 million in cash and cash equivalents, approximately $14.4 million was held outside of the United States, the remaining $4.8 million was held in the United States.

    Given the expected delay in the closing of the Transactions, the Company intends to seek additional equity or debt financing (including securities convertible or exchangeable for equity) and may seek waivers of or amendments to contractual obligations, delay, limit, reduce, or terminate certain commercial efforts, or pursue merger, disposition or other strategies, any of which could adversely affect the Company’s business, results of operations, and financial condition. There is no assurance that the Company will be successful in achieving any of the foregoing. Due to the Company’s projected cash needs, including amounts owed pursuant to the Financing Agreement and the Company’s inability to meet its covenants under the Financing Agreement, there is substantial doubt about the Company’s ability to continue as a going concern for a period of at least 12 months from the date of this filing.
